How God’s Grace Restores Broken Belief Systems

In our journey through life, we often encounter challenging moments that shake the foundations of our beliefs. These experiences can lead to confusion, doubt, and even a sense of hopelessness. However, understanding how God’s grace restores broken belief systems can offer profound healing and a new sense of purpose. This article explores the significance of grace in transforming lives and revitalizing faith.

The Nature of Belief Systems

Belief systems encompass the ideas and principles that shape our understanding of the world. These constructs form the foundation of how we perceive ourselves, others, and our relationship with the divine. When these belief systems are intact, they provide stability and direction. However, traumatic experiences, disillusionment with religion, or personal crises can fracture these beliefs.

Common Reasons for Broken Belief Systems

Several factors contribute to broken belief systems:

  • Trauma and Loss: Experiencing significant loss or trauma can challenge our faith and understanding of divine goodness.
  • Disillusionment with Institutions: Many people grapple with disenchanted views of organized religion, leading them to question their beliefs.
  • Life Changes: Major life transitions such as divorce, job loss, or illness can create uncertainty, prompting a reevaluation of one’s beliefs.
  • Cultural Influence: Societal pressures and cultural shifts can also impact and reshape individual belief systems.

Recognizing these factors is essential in understanding the journey toward restoration through God’s grace.

The Role of Grace in Restoration

God’s grace serves as a lifeline for those seeking to mend their broken belief systems. Its essence lies in unconditional love, forgiveness, and acceptance. When individuals embrace God’s grace, they can experience transformation in several key areas:

Healing from Past Wounds

Grace allows individuals to confront their past without being defined by it. It offers:

  • Forgiveness: The ability to forgive ourselves and others opens the door to healing.
  • Release from Guilt: Understanding that we are not solely defined by our mistakes alleviates the burden of guilt.

Through grace, people find solace, enabling them to rebuild their beliefs on firmer ground.

Restoring Trust in a Higher Power

When belief systems are fractured, trust in God often wanes. Grace invites individuals to rekindle that trust. Key aspects include:

  • Personal Relationship: Grace fosters a direct relationship with God, a paradigm shift from a distant deity to a loving presence.
  • Hope and Encouragement: The assurance that God’s plans are good cultivates renewed hope for the future.

In reconnecting with God through grace, individuals discover a path toward restoring their faith.

Empowering Faith-Based Changes

Embracing God’s grace empowers people to make meaningful changes in their lives. This empowerment manifests in:

  • Increased Resilience: Grace helps develop a resilient spirit, allowing individuals to face challenges with newfound strength.
  • Community Connection: Grace often leads people back to faith communities, fostering a sense of belonging and support.

This strengthening of faith through grace enables individuals to confront doubts and rebuild their belief systems confidently.

How to Receive God’s Grace

Experiencing God’s grace is not just an abstract concept but a tangible process. Here are steps individuals can take to welcome grace into their lives:

Seek Forgiveness

  • Self-reflection: Take time to evaluate personal beliefs and past experiences.
  • Confession: Present doubts and grievances in prayer, fostering an openness to receive forgiveness.

Embrace Compassion

  • Practice Self-compassion: Understand that everyone struggles with faith at times.
  • Extend Compassion: Show kindness to others as a reflection of God’s grace in your life.

Engage with Scripture

  • Quality Time with God: Daily scripture reading can provide insights and reinforce beliefs, serving as reminders of grace.
  • Study Grace-based Literature: Books and materials focusing on grace can offer deeper understanding and guidance.

Build a Supportive Community

  • Join a Faith Group: Connecting with others reinforces the understanding of grace in a communal setting.
  • Share Your Journey: Openly discussing struggles and victories fosters a culture of grace and support.
